Transaction 08ef3323cbac2383020d97388c2a9e6dc11db26a7d9681f3c853981cfb3ad8c2
1 Input
1 Output
-
08ef3323cbac2383020d97388c2a9e6dc11db26a7d9681f3c853981cfb3ad8c2:0
- value
- 351163
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ecc4f6728bdb2a1d56a6367013845f8b868603e3 OP_EQUAL
- address
- 3PGwM2HigZrcmYKrW3epoH9QXArGu2huMX